Ben Guerir
Ben Guerir (Arabic: بن گرير, Berber: Ben Grir, ⴱⴻⵏ ⴳⵔⵉⵔ) is the capital of Rehamna Province in central Morocco, in the Marrakesh-Safi region. According to the 2014 Moroccan census it had a population of 88,626 inhabitants,[1] up from 62,693 in 2004.[2] The inhabitants are Rahamna.
